The Witch Will Fly Onto Home Video This Spring

The Witch

We have just learned that LionsGate will be releasing The Witch on home video this Spring. We have an official release date, special features, and more for you after the jump. 

TheWitch will be released on DVD and Blu-ray (cover art pictured below) May 17 via LionsGate Home Entertainment. The film is written and directed by Robert Eggers. It stars Anya Taylor-Joy, Ralph Ineson, Kate Dickie, Harvey Scrimshaw, Ellie Grainger, and Lucas Dawson. Details on bonus content listed below. You can check out our rave review here.

“In this exquisitely made and terrifying new horror film, the age-old concepts of witchcraft, black magic and possession are innovatively brought together to tell the intimate and riveting story of one family’s frightful unraveling in the New England wilderness circa 1630. New England, 1630. Upon threat of banishment by the church, an English farmer leaves his colonial plantation, relocating his wife and five children to a remote plot of land on the edge of an ominous forest – within which lurks an unknown evil. Strange and unsettling things begin to happen almost immediately – animals turn malevolent, crops fail, and one child disappears as another becomes seemingly possessed by an evil spirit. With suspicion and paranoia mounting, family members accuse teenage daughter Thomasin of witchcraft, charges she adamantly denies. As circumstances grow more treacherous, each family member’s faith, loyalty and love become tested in shocking and unforgettable ways.”

Special Features

  • Audio Commentary with Director Robert Eggers
  • “The Witch: A Primal Folklore” Featurette
  • Salem Panel Q&A
  • Design Gallery
